✅ Key Features of City Traders Imperium Prop Firm
One-step evaluation with a 10% profit target
Daily drawdown limit: 4%
Overall drawdown limit: 10%
Profit split: Up to 70%
Scaling plan: Up to $2,000,000 in funded capital
Trading platforms: MetaTrader 5 (MT5), cTrader
Minimum trading days: 10
Refundable fees after passing
